James Ellis-Jones

James Ellis-Jones

Mentor
5.0
(5 reviews)
US$30.00
For every 15 mins
6
Sessions/Jobs
free badge
First 15 mins free for your first session
ABOUT ME
CTO and full stack/CMS developer on JS frameworks, Node and .Net, 22 years experience
CTO and full stack/CMS developer on JS frameworks, Node and .Net, 22 years experience

I've worked as a CTO, in agencies, and as a one man solutions shop for small businesses. I've used 2 commercial CMSs and built 2 of my own. Very experienced fullstack developer from hardcore search algorithms to building npm packages. I currently have an open source ASP.Net Core CMS available. Used to work as startup mentor at Microsoft Ventures.

English
London (+01:00)
Joined June 2016
EXPERTISE
2 years experience
Currently building the full stack of a project for generating interior design documents using React with Typescript and hooks. I've worke...
Currently building the full stack of a project for generating interior design documents using React with Typescript and hooks. I've worked on a new large site for a fintech using Typescript, hooks, Jest, styled components plus maintenance and enhancement across several sites. Also have built an automatic form generator using JSON-schema, Typescript and hooks. I've built a few other sites and done maintenance on other people's React work too over the past 2 years.
View more
View more
2 years experience
Last year I built a site for the London Stoke Exchange for certain kinds of clients to apply for listing using NodeJS/Express and Typescr...
Last year I built a site for the London Stoke Exchange for certain kinds of clients to apply for listing using NodeJS/Express and Typescript running on Amazon lambda. Currently I'm working on a reusable configurable Express/Typescript backend for in this case an interior design specification generator site.
3 years experience
I've worked with large websites and high security serverless web apps on AWS, using EC2, S3, IAM, Lambda, Cloudfront, API Gateway, Cloudw...
I've worked with large websites and high security serverless web apps on AWS, using EC2, S3, IAM, Lambda, Cloudfront, API Gateway, Cloudwatch, Route 52, SES, VPN Gateway, VPC etc.
View more
View more
1 year experience
I've used Angular to build a hierarchical form generator that produces a form based on a json-schema with appropriate validation, plus cr...
I've used Angular to build a hierarchical form generator that produces a form based on a json-schema with appropriate validation, plus created a tool in Angular for pricing office space.
View more
View more
3 years experience
I've done loads of in-depth stuff with ASP.Net Core since it came out - I've built a CMS with it, run a website on a Raspberry Pi (Linux)...
I've done loads of in-depth stuff with ASP.Net Core since it came out - I've built a CMS with it, run a website on a Raspberry Pi (Linux), created AWS Lambda Functions with it in a commercial site for a bank, and other things. I love it's speed, flexibility and versatility.
View more
View more
16 years experience
Used to working with designers to produce professional pixel perfect front ends. Generally understand CSS better than the front end devel...
Used to working with designers to produce professional pixel perfect front ends. Generally understand CSS better than the front end developers I've worked with. Done some interesting animation work including an scroll-animated site.
ResponsiveAnimation
View more
ResponsiveAnimation
View more
12 years experience | 1 endorsement
C# is my 'native' programming language, I've used it since .Net 1.1. I love Linq particularly as it is a productivity marvel and mixed fu...
C# is my 'native' programming language, I've used it since .Net 1.1. I love Linq particularly as it is a productivity marvel and mixed functional benefits with procedural code in an elegant way.

REVIEWS FROM CLIENTS

5.0
(5 reviews)
David Gibson
David Gibson
July 2016
excellent again, James is quick to grasp the requirements and just as quick with a fix. Top job, many thanks
David Gibson
David Gibson
July 2016
Very helpful and patience, has really good ability to think around tricky issues. top job!
David Gibson
David Gibson
June 2016
Very helpful and gave me something i could use. Top job.
Adam Ford
Adam Ford
June 2016
James is extremely helpful and has an in-depth knowledge of entity framework and MVC. Very fast at explaining what you don't understand and efficient!
David Gibson
David Gibson
June 2016
Excellent, pleasure to deal, he was patient as i am a novice, which is important for my confidence and he dealt with the issue swiftly and efficiently. top job!
SOCIAL PRESENCE
GitHub
lyniconanc
Lynicon CMS for ASP.Net Core for .Net Standard 2.0/2.1 and .Net 4.6.1/4.6
C#
146
17
lynicon
Core Lynicon CMS project and tests
C#
8
4
Stack Overflow
2437 Reputation
0
14
13
EMPLOYMENTS
CTO
Radical Company
2018-01-01-2019-10-01
Responsible for moving technology forward and technical oversight of all projects at Radical Company, a small dynamic forward-thinking di...
Responsible for moving technology forward and technical oversight of all projects at Radical Company, a small dynamic forward-thinking digital agency with a high design ethic focussed on the financial sector. Worked with clients, architected and built high security applications, some serverless, using AWS and front end frameworks.
Node.js
Angular
Linux
View more
Node.js
Angular
Linux
Windows Server
React
AWS Lambda
Serverless
ASP.NET Core
Javascript / typescript
View more
Senior Developer (contract)
N/A
2017-11-01-2018-01-01
Work on a rapid dev prototype web app for insurance broker customers of a leading bank. Back end developer in ASP.Net Core, responsible f...
Work on a rapid dev prototype web app for insurance broker customers of a leading bank. Back end developer in ASP.Net Core, responsible for environments and CI/CD (TeamCity), used Docker to enable use of SQL server on front end devs' Macs. Working with client product owner and relevant people within the bank. Front end devs were building in React/Redux.
View more
View more
Senior Developer (contract)
Reading Room
2016-09-01-2017-10-01
Joined this digital agency as lead developer on a new account for a leading restaurant chain. The site had been developed in Kentico by a...
Joined this digital agency as lead developer on a new account for a leading restaurant chain. The site had been developed in Kentico by a previous agency - I had to pick it up and integrate it's online shop with the API of the company's fulfillment provider and also their sales analytics company while dealing with the BAU workstream. The enhancement was finished for the Christmas season and performed well.
View more
View more